Tom another model you see this on is the 46-1209 it was a 1946 model but Philco carried it over into mid-1947. For 1947 there was a model 47-1230 and they shared the same cabinet and phono, so much so that in some 1209 models you will find a brown wedge to hide the FM (1209 hand 3 locations on the band selector decal, 1230 had 4 locations on the band selector decal and on the brown wedged 1209's the positions did not alway line up per the switch setting.
